Output 85babfae7236f2e793fe26c27367826e81e2e884e01e5899ac647c4e80164e3d:0

value
81087
script pubkey
OP_0 OP_PUSHBYTES_20 12ec6f99fb679f2030960edae7a5b441e2db6291
address
bc1qztkxlx0mv70jqvykpmdw0fd5g83dkc53gawv6m
transaction
85babfae7236f2e793fe26c27367826e81e2e884e01e5899ac647c4e80164e3d
spent
true